About Marc
Marc has represented clients in more than a thousand major felony cases including first and second-degree murder, sex cases, gun cases, major drug cases, complex white-collar cases, federal appeals, high-profile civil rights, personal injury, and other complex state and federal matters. His jury trial experience includes several murder trials including death eligible matters as well as complex sex and drug cases including both state and federal courts. During his career, Marc has successfully represented clients in many high-profile and media attention cases, including his representation of Elizabeth Johnson in the nationally televised “Baby Gabriel” case. He has also successfully argued before the 9th Circuit Court of Appeals in San Francisco.
As a long-time freedom activist, Marc is regularly invited to speak to audiences across Arizona on a variety of issues including ending the drug war, the rights of gun owners, the free market, criminal justice issues as well as a variety of other criminal law-related issues. Most recently, Marc has spoken on the Live and Let Live Principle, the foundation upon which he has established The World’s Only Real Peace Movement.
Marc has also been quoted locally, nationally, and internationally on radio, television, and in print. Several local and national media outlets turn to Marc for his legal commentary and expertise on high-profile criminal cases.

Notable Work
Elizabeth Johnson - Baby Gabriel Case
Attorney Marc J. Victor closing argument in The Elizabeth Johnson (Baby Gabriel) Case in court. A judge has sentenced Elizabeth Johnson, the mother of missing "Baby Gabriel", to 5.25 years in prison followed years of probation, minus time served. The judge said Friday that Johnson has already served 1,062 days, so she will serve the remaining 2 1/3 years in prison. With good behavior, Elizabeth Johnson will most likely be released in about a year. At one point Johnson faced as much as 27 years before defense attorney Marc J. Victor took over the case after 3 other attorneys were fired by Ms. Johnson. This was a big win for the defense considering the amount of time she would have otherwise been facing.
